#9fd973 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9fd973 is composed of 62.4% red, 85.1%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 26.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 47%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 94.1 degrees, a saturation of 57.3% and a lightness of 65.1%. #9fd973 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e6 with #3fb300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#9fd973

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080e04 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9fd973

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a6a9a3 is the less saturated color, while #9afb51 is the most saturated one.
